KINDERGARTEN AWARENESS-RAISING ACTIVITY
The goal of our kindergarten activities is not only to promote the integration of children with special educational needs, but also to develop the social competence of their kindergarten peers. With the help of owners with various disabilities and their assistance dogs, we focus on the following elements, taking into account age-related characteristics:
– interactive assistance dog presentation,
– what sports can owners and dogs play together (e.g. agility, frisbee, ball herding),
– showing interesting tricks with dogs (e.g. pat, spin, reverse, make a sound on hand signal),
– playful experience: petting, feeding, walking the dog (e.g. how to relate to an assistance dog), playing hide-and-seek with the dog.
During our presentations, preschoolers are usually the most open, asking questions honestly and boldly. In our experience, parents often avoid meeting people with disabilities out of tact due to incomplete information. Based on this, we believe that a preschool program can greatly help spread the idea of tolerance.
